Using the Touchpad
The touchpad is one of the most revolutionary features of the Apple 4K TV remote. Here’s how to effectively utilize it:
- Scrolling: Swipe your finger across the touch surface to move seamlessly through menus and lists.
- Selection: Tap the touchpad lightly to select an item. Double-click for quick interactions, like playing a video or jumping to a menu.
- Scrubbing through Media: While watching videos, you can swipe left or right to move forward or rewind.
Using Siri for Voice Commands
Integration with Siri allows you to control your Apple TV hands-free. Activate Siri by pressing and holding the Siri button on your remote. You can ask Siri to:
- Play specific shows or movies.
- Search for content from particular networks.
- Launch apps or games.
- Control playback with commands like “Pause,” “Play,” or “Skip ahead 10 minutes.”

Remote Not Responding
If your remote isn’t working:
- Check the Battery: Ensure the remote is fully charged.
- Re-Pair the Remote: Hold the
MenuandVolume Upbuttons to re-establish a connection. - Restart Your Apple TV: Unplug and plug the Apple TV to reset it.
Problems with Siri
If Siri isn’t responding:
- Check Your Microphone: Speak clearly and at a reasonable volume.
- Network Connectivity: Ensure your Apple TV has an active internet connection.

Can I use my iPhone as a remote for Apple 4K TV?
Yes, you can use your iPhone as a remote for your Apple 4K TV, which can be particularly convenient if your physical remote is lost or not functioning. To do this, you need to ensure that your iPhone is running the latest version of iOS and has the Apple TV app installed. Open the app, and if your Apple TV is on the same Wi-Fi network, it should automatically detect your Apple TV.
Once detected, you can tap on your Apple TV from the list and use your iPhone as a remote control. The interface allows you to swipe, tap, and even use voice commands through Siri. This feature enhances your control options and can be a great alternative until you resolve any issues with your original remote. Just remember that both your Apple TV and iPhone need to be connected to the same Wi-Fi network for this to work effectively.
